الملخص EN
A depot location has a significant effect on the transportation cost in vehicle routing problems.
This study proposes a hierarchical particle swarm optimization (PSO) including inner and outer layers to obtain the best location to establish a depot and the corresponding optimal vehicle routes using the determined depot location.
The inner layer PSO is applied to obtain optimal vehicle routes while the outer layer PSO is to acquire the depot location.
A novel particle encoding is suggested for the inner layer PSO, the novel PSO encoding facilitates solving the customer assignment and the visiting order determination simultaneously to greatly lower processing efforts and hence reduce the computation complexity.
Meanwhile, a routing balance insertion (RBI) local search is designed to improve the solution quality.
The RBI local search moves the nearest customer from the longest route to the shortest route to reduce the travel distance.
Vehicle routing problems from an operation research library were tested and an average of 16% total routing distance improvement between having and not having planned the optimal depot locations is obtained.
A real world case for finding the new plant location was also conducted and significantly reduced the cost by about 29%.
